Understanding Licensing and Regulation

One of the most fundamental aspects of choosing a safe and reliable online casino is verifying its licensing and regulatory status. A reputable casino will prominently display its licensing information on its website, typically in the footer. This information should include the issuing authority, the license number, and the date of issuance. Licensing jurisdictions, such as the United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C), Malta Gaming Authority (MGA), and Gibraltar Regulatory Authority (GRA), have stringent requirements that operators must meet to obtain and maintain a license. These requirements cover areas such as financial stability, fair gaming practices, data security, and responsible gambling measures.

Operating without a valid license is a significant red flag, as it indicates a lack of oversight and accountability. Players who choose unlicensed casinos expose themselves to a higher risk of fraud, unfair game outcomes, and difficulty resolving disputes. Responsible gambling advocates consistently emphasize the importance of selecting licensed casinos to ensure a fair and secure gaming experience. Furthermore, licensed casinos are subject to regular audits and inspections by the issuing authority, which helps to maintain the integrity of their operations.

The Role of Independent Auditors

Beyond licensing, reputable online casinos often employ independent auditing firms to verify the fairness and randomness of their games. These firms, such as eCOGRA (eCommerce Online Gaming Regulation and Assurance) and iTech Labs, use sophisticated algorithms and statistical analysis to ensure that games are not rigged and that the payout percentages are accurate. Websites that undergo these audits will frequently display the auditor’s seal of approval, providing players with an extra layer of confidence. This independent verification safeguards the integrity of the gaming experience and assures players that the outcomes are genuinely random and unbiased.

The presence of an independent audit provides transparency and fosters trust between the casino and its players. It's a testament to the operator's commitment to fair play and ethical business practices. Players should look for casinos that regularly update their audit reports and make them readily available for review, demonstrating a proactive approach to maintaining transparency.

Exploring Security Measures and Data Protection

Protecting personal and financial information is paramount in the online gaming world. Reputable casinos employ a variety of security measures to safeguard player data from unauthorized access and cyber threats. These measures include the use of Secure Socket Layer (SSL) encryption, which encrypts data transmitted between the player's computer and the casino's servers. SSL encryption is indicated by a padlock icon in the browser's address bar and an "https" prefix in the website address. Additionally, casinos should employ robust firewall systems to prevent unauthorized access to their networks and implement stringent data protection policies in compliance with relevant data privacy regulations, such as the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R).

Two-factor authentication (2FA) is an increasingly popular security measure that adds an extra layer of protection to player accounts. 2FA requires players to provide a second form of verification, such as a code sent to their mobile phone, in addition to their password, making it much more difficult for hackers to gain access. Reliable casinos also utilize sophisticated fraud detection systems to identify and prevent suspicious activity, such as unauthorized transactions or attempts to compromise accounts.

Secure Payment Methods

The payment methods offered by a casino are a crucial indicator of its security practices. Reputable casinos typically offer a variety of secure payment options, including credit and debit cards, e-wallets (such as PayPal, Skrill, and Neteller), and bank transfers. These payment methods employ their own security measures to protect financial transactions. Players should be wary of casinos that only accept unconventional or unregulated payment methods, as these may be associated with fraudulent activity. Always verify that the payment gateway used by the casino is secure and encrypted before entering your financial information. Furthermore, remember to never share your banking details with any unverified or suspicious source.

A casino’s commitment to secure payment processing demonstrates a dedication to protecting its players' financial wellbeing. Robust security protocols and transparent payment policies are hallmarks of a trustworthy operator.

Game Variety and Fair Play

Beyond security, the quality and fairness of the games offered are essential considerations. A diverse game library typically indicates a commitment to providing players with a wide range of entertainment options. Reputable casinos partner with leading game developers, such as NetEnt, Microgaming, Playtech, and Evolution Gaming, who are known for their innovative and high-quality games. These developers utilize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ure that game outcomes are truly random and unbiased. RNGs are complex algorithms that produce unpredictable results, ensuring that each spin, deal, or roll is independent of previous outcomes.

Players should look for casinos that offer a variety of game categories, including slots, table games (such as blackjack, roulette, and baccarat), video poker, and live dealer games. Live dealer games provide a more immersive gaming experience, allowing players to interact with real dealers in real-time via video streaming. Transparency is also key, and casinos should clearly display the rules and payout percentages for each game.

  • Slot Games: A vast selection of themes and features, often incorporating bonus rounds and progressive jackpots.
  • Table Games: Classic casino favorites like blackjack, roulette, and baccarat, offering strategic gameplay.
  • Video Poker: Combines the elements of slots and poker, requiring skill and strategy.
  • Live Dealer Games: Real-time gaming with human dealers, providing an immersive casino experience.

The presence of a diverse and well-maintained game library, powered by reputable developers and utilizing RNG technology, is a strong indicator of a trustworthy and entertaining online casino.

Responsible Gambling Practices

Promoting responsible gambling is a critical aspect of any reputable online casino. Operators should provide players with tools and resources to help them manage their gambling habits and prevent problem gambling. These tools may include deposit limits, loss limits, session time limits, self-exclusion options, and links to organizations that provide support for problem gamblers. Deposit limits allow players to set a maximum amount of money they can deposit into their account within a specified period. Loss limits allow players to set a maximum amount of money they are willing to lose within a specified period. Session time limits allow players to set a maximum amount of time they can spend gambling in a single session.

Self-exclusion options allow players to voluntarily ban themselves from the casino for a specified period. This is a particularly helpful tool for players who are struggling to control their gambling habits. Casinos should also provide players with access to information about the risks associated with gambling and encourage them to seek help if they are experiencing problems. A responsible casino views player wellbeing as a top priority and actively promotes a safe and sustainable gaming environment.

  1. Set a Budget: Determine how much money you can afford to lose before you start gambling.
  2. Set Time Limits: Limit the amount of time you spend gambling in a single session.
  3. Avoid Chasing Losses: Do not attempt to win back lost money by increasing your bets.
  4. Take Breaks: Step away from the computer or mobile device regularly to avoid getting caught up in the excitement.
  5. Seek Help if Needed: If you are struggling to control your gambling habits, reach out to a support organization.

Incorporating these practices into your gaming routine demonstrates a commitment to responsible play and helps maintain a healthy relationship with online casinos.
